1
0
This commit is contained in:
2025-12-16 21:28:53 +08:00
parent 59c243b578
commit 61c4cb61ee
37 changed files with 428 additions and 207 deletions

View File

@@ -5,6 +5,7 @@ Puzzle 模块 - 谜题生成系统
"""
from heurams.services.logger import get_logger
logger = get_logger(__name__)
from .base import BasePuzzle
@@ -41,7 +42,9 @@ def create_by_dict(config_dict: dict) -> BasePuzzle:
Raises:
ValueError: 当配置无效时抛出
"""
logger.debug("puzzles.create_by_dict: config_dict keys=%s", list(config_dict.keys()))
logger.debug(
"puzzles.create_by_dict: config_dict keys=%s", list(config_dict.keys())
)
puzzle_type = config_dict.get("type")
if puzzle_type == "cloze":